我在Nginx后面有4个Vertx模拟apis。当执行具有250个用户的jmeter负载测试时,对于1个或更多vertx节点,结果是相同的。例如:-使用1个Vertx节点(0秒延迟)-995TPS,使用所有4个节点,结果是相同的。如何通过增加后端来提高tps?附注:当我设置一个计时器来创建一个后端延迟时,tps会显着下降(950--> 180)。这是由于我的代码中的错误吗? 服务器- Linux 64,Jmeter实例3.0,250个用户/125个rampup //---Vertx mock service ---------------------------
public clas
我有几个与核心数据相关的方法,它们有时通过异步调度队列(GCD)异步调用,而其他时间则同步调用。doSomeCoreDataStuff:^(BOOL result, NSString *message) // do some post-stuff here 除此之外,我在整个应用程序中都在使用单例因为上下文不是线程安全的,所以在核心数据方法异步运行的情况下,我需要在这些方法中创建一个新的上下文,否则我想使用单例实例上下文。